To save time before attempting an extraction, check if the file provider supplied an MD5, SHA-1, or SHA-256 checksum string. You can open your operating system's terminal or command prompt and run certutil -hashfile PPPD-305-U.part14.rar SHA256 to generate your local file's hash string. If your local string does not match the provider's string perfectly, your file is corrupted and must be re-downloaded. Share public link

: To use the contents of this file, you'll likely need to reassemble it from its parts. This usually involves placing all the parts in the same directory and using a software tool like WinRAR (on Windows) or the unrar or 7-Zip utilities (on various platforms) to reconstruct the original file.

: This indicates that the file is part 14 of a set. The fact that it's labeled as "part14" implies there are at least 14 parts to this file.
